What you can expect from me

If this is your first time participating in therapy, it can be a little scary because you are doing something that you have never done before. Most of us feel a little anxious when going into the unknown. In your first session, we will spend some time getting to know each other and learning a little more about the problem that has brought you to therapy. You will have time to share with me your concerns, ask any questions about me and about the therapy process. I will ask you some questions that help me get to know about the important parts of your history, health and personal relationships. Together we will set goals and review your plan. As you progress through therapy, periodically, I will review with you your goals and assess your progress. When it comes time to terminate therapy, you will have new tools that can help you for a lifetime!
